The Tower of Valni (Japanese: ヴェルニの塔, Tower of Valni) is a map location in Fire Emblem: The Sacred Stones that is unlocked after completing Chapter 9 in Eirika or Ephraim's story. The tower consists of eight different floors in which the player fights against various monsters. Completing the tower during the Creature Campaign unlocks five bonus characters: Caellach, Orson, Riev, Ismaire, and Selena.
The Tower of Valni is a popular place to gain much experience for one's units as well as monetary resources. On higher floors of the tower, there are chests with D-level items and gold, which tends to make up for the broken weapons lost during battles. In addition, the last boss, a Cyclops, has a chance to drop a valuable stat boosting item or a Master Seal.

Characters
style="Template:Round; border:1px solid #b0b0b0"|Portrait | style="Template:Round; border:1px solid #b0b0b0"|Name | style="Template:Round; border:1px solid #b0b0b0"|Class | style="Template:Round; border:1px solid #b0b0b0"|Joining conditions |
---|---|---|---|
Caellach | Hero | Clear Floor 3 | |
Orson | Paladin | Clear Floor 6 | |
Riev | Bishop | Defeat 200+ enemies in one run | |
Ismaire | Swordmaster | Clear the tower once | |
Selena | Mage Knight | Clear the tower three times |
